Position Summary:

This role is responsible to direct the development and evolution of data, analytics tools and processes, execution systems, business processes, and reporting needed to create, implement, and evaluate retail pricing strategies that deliver to company performance objectives. This role will also provide leadership in the planning and creation of analytics, execution tools and reporting needed to offer and perform pricing services for independent retail customers. Additionally, this role will support the evolution of tools needed to execute data hosting functions. This role will serve as a Product Owner for pricing related IT and BI projects.

Here's what you'll do:
  • Responsible for delivering material impact to the organization's performance by partnering with pricing and other cross-functional leaders to define the data, tools, processes and systems needed to achieve optimal pricing
  • Develop advanced analytical models to evaluate the performance of pricing strategies across all corporate retail banners
  • Oversee the analysis of pricing programs by evaluating the current pricing strategies, competitors' pricing data, market and consumer insight information to measure program effectiveness and make pricing recommendations and offer changes.
  • Lead competitive data management strategies including acquisition, cleansing, accessibility, and vendor management to ensure the Analyst team has access accurate, timely, and complete data.
  • Oversee the development, implementation and maintenance of policies and procedures relating to improved pricing data integrity.
  • Identify opportunities and recommend process improvements to enhance retail pricing and data hosting software and work cross-functionally (i.e., Distribution, Shelf Technology, IT, Procurement, etc.) to implement improvements to meet company goals and objectives.
  • Engages and partners with leading external service providers, where appropriate, to ensure the pricing department is continually exploring innovative business techniques, processes, and tools to better manage pricing strategies and decisions, provide customer value, and achieve sustainable competitive advantages
  • Participate in cross-functional business initiatives working with appropriate business units to align business strategies and communications of such initiatives.
  • Responsible for department management including staffing, training, performance management and career development of associates, and developing and monitoring department goals.
  • Additional responsibilities may be assigned as needed.

About SpartanNash

SpartanNash (SPTN) is a Fortune 400 company and the fifth largest food distributor in the United States. We also are the leading distributor of grocery products to military commissaries in the United States. Headquartered in Grand Rapids, Mich., SpartanNash has corporate offices in Minneapolis and Norfolk, Va. We currently operate more than 155 corporate-owned retail stores in 10 states and distribute to more than 2,100 independent locations in 47 states. We operate 10 wholesale distribution centers and seven military DCs. Our military operations also serve the District of Columbia, Europe, Cuba, Puerto Rico, Bahrain and Egypt. Our retail banners include Dan’s Supermarket, D&W Fresh Market, Econofoods, Family Fare Supermarkets, Family Fresh Market, Family Thrift Center, Forest Hills Foods, Fresh City Market, No Frills, SunMart, Supermercado Nuestra Familia, ValuLand and VG’s. Retail and military operations each represent approximately 30 percent of our business; wholesale distribution is our largest business segment with 40 percent.
